[* black] First thing we spot inside is ... glue. (We're not exactly surprised, but always a smidge disappointed.) | |
[* black] Second thing we spot is—wait, what? A [https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Button_cell|button cell battery|new_window=true]? Now ''that's'' a [guide|75578|genuine surprise|stepid=152770]. | |
[* black] Another eyebrow-raiser: the ribbon cable connecting the stem to the in-ear portion has a nice deliberate bit of extra slack, and a tiny detachable ZIF connector. | |
[* black] The connector has a light coating of glue, and safely separating the cable is ''extremely'' delicate work. Are we up to it? Yes we are. | |
